Taxonomy
- Common name: Striped marlin
- French name: Marlin rayé
- Spanish name: Marlín rayado
- Scientific name: Kajikia audax (Philippi, 1887)
- Family name: Istiophoridae
- Order name: Carangiformes
- Class name: Actinopterygii
Did you know ?
The striped marlin is listed as many other marine species within The IUCN Red List of threatened species. The striped marlin appears in the IUCN Red List since 2022 within the category Least Concern !
